Midnight Sun by Stephenie Meyer

Did not finish book.

2.0

As much as it pains me to say it, this book really did not to be written and definitely should not have been 600+ pages. I only made it 66% of the way through and was struggling so much to find the motivation to continue that I had to stop right then and there.

I thought the beginning of the book was the best portion and was enjoying Edward’s perspective and the new information presented about the vampires’ backstories, but when I got to the insta-love it was unbearable for me; Edward was so precipitously infatuated with Bella that I felt a keen sense of secondhand embarrassment.

I additionally felt no pull to continue the story because there was no intrigue leading up to any of the events for a reader like myself, someone very well acquainted with the plot. Hopefully if more Twilight universe stories are released, they won’t be reruns of already-existing installments...
